Output d3ca75f064dfdb413e532a3d20a4b2ef2d495a5e59d92987fccb94f2b0c25eaf:1

value
31406
script pubkey
OP_0 OP_PUSHBYTES_20 d8431e2becb23b922e19f29a1ed6462601c02609
address
bc1qmpp3u2lvkgaeytse72dpa4jxycquqfsfffc52x
transaction
d3ca75f064dfdb413e532a3d20a4b2ef2d495a5e59d92987fccb94f2b0c25eaf
spent
true